Make your home doggie-proof. Your entire home should be safe prior to bringing the dog inside. Hide cleaning supplies and medicines and hide trashcans in a cabinet. Some very common plants are quite toxic to animals, so always make sure they are out of reach.

Whenever your dog has a house-training accident, be careful to clean it very thoroughly. Use some professional strength cleaners and a good odor remover that works. If you leave the scent of his excrement behind, the dog may repeatedly soil the same exact area.
During hot weather, check your dog for fleas and ticks daily. If you spot any fleas, you can remove them with a flea comb. There are a lot of things on the market that will help you get your dog’s fleas and ticks under control. Ask your vet which are best.
When you’re snacking, you might be tempted to let your dog snack too. This is okay with certain foods, but some things are very bad for a dog. Grapes and chocolate should never be given to canines. These kinds of foods may have detrimental effects on the animal’s health.
Were you aware of how harmful vitamins can be to your pet? Your dog doesn’t need a vitamin supplement if he is eating a well-balanced diet. You can cause damage to your dog’s joints, bones and circulatory system with excessive vitamins. You should always speak to your vet concerning your dog’s vitamin regimen.

Do not tie a dog up near another dog, or dogs. If chains get intertwined, the dogs can get hurt. If dogs get tangled up too severely, one can get wrapped up so badly it could close off the airway, and he could die.

Gradual increments are easiest on your dog when going through crate training. When they’ve settled down with the gate open, slowly shut it and pass treats through the gate. Start small, like at 10 seconds per approach, and then gradually increase the times. Freaking out your dog is a sign that you need to slow down.

Be sure that your dog has some kind of identification in case it were to escape from your home. One way to do this is to always have your dog wear a collar, and ensure that the collar has an identification tag attached. On the tag, make sure to include your pet’s name and your phone number. Having your vet equip your dog with a micro-chip is a good idea.

Come up with a phrase that you can teach your puppy during house training. Whenever the dog is taken out, use the term you have chosen to refer to the process of relieving him or herself, and the pet will make a mental link between going outside and doing just that.
One command that should be taught early to a puppy is “leave it.” This teaches them to drop something and step way from it. Teaching them to “leave it” will stop them from destructive chewing and coming in contact with something that could potentially hurt them.

Try to limit the amount of accidents your dog has while toilet training. Learn your dog’s signals, so you can anticipate the need to go out. Common ones include whining, pacing and even consistent staring. When you notice this, do not delay. Put his leash on and take him to the place you wish him to go. Good toilet behavior is worthy of praise. He will soon learn how to ask for the bathroom.
